The Underlying Mechanic
Short-form video, as a format, has been optimized across platforms for rapid engagement, high completion rates, and algorithmic reward structures that favor brevity. These design characteristics work well for content types where the value can be delivered in a single, self-contained unit — a tip, a demonstration of an end result, a teaser, or an isolated fact. They are less naturally suited to content that must be absorbed sequentially, where a learner needs to retain step one while attending to step two, three, and beyond, and where comprehension depends on cumulative build-up rather than a single takeaway.
Complex technical and procedural skills — the kind found in trades, advanced software workflows, clinical procedures, or multi-stage repairs — are almost definitionally sequential. Missing or misunderstanding an intermediate step can compromise the entire outcome, sometimes with safety or quality consequences. The signal's core proposition is that the attentional demands of this kind of content exceed what short-form video, by design, can typically sustain or reinforce.

Segments Most Exposed
The categories most plausibly exposed to this dynamic are those where instructional content has genuine procedural depth: vocational and trades training, healthcare and clinical skill instruction, technical software workflows, DIY repair and maintenance content, and corporate onboarding for roles with multi-step operational requirements. In each of these areas, organizations have had strong incentives to adopt short-form video for its reach and low production cost, which is exactly what makes a possible mismatch worth surfacing early rather than after it manifests as a training-quality problem.
By contrast, categories where short-form's strengths align naturally with the content — awareness-building, single-fact tips, motivational or aspirational content, or demonstrations of outcomes rather than processes — are less exposed to this particular tension.
